Transaction 62120885e3d205fc70dc470333c394b57966f2ad9b8a2e2b82c01e05d6e9a1a2
1 Input
1 Output
-
62120885e3d205fc70dc470333c394b57966f2ad9b8a2e2b82c01e05d6e9a1a2:0
- value
- 676684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f6c4a233a5ff5639cb8664f29135c371e6e3637 OP_EQUAL
- address
- 3EmNH4wmPDHCtWLk6QuT2t1DT5sKyAcURR